Freespace Architecture



Architect Steve Shaw conceived the idea of a space tourist facility for his masters’ thesis at the University of Manitoba in 2004. He called it Freespace.
Structurally, Freespace is based on NASA-developed technology for the Trans-Hab module. Essentially a large inflatable bladder of multi-layered fabric construction, the skin is nine times stronger than steel. An exoskeletal aluminum truss provides rigid anchor points for docking, solar arrays, and venting. Interior walls are inflatable and facilitate internal routing of electrical and ventilation services. Freespace is designed to be constructed on Earth, collapsed, and shipped where it would be inflated for use.

ΠΛΑΝΗΤΕΣ Wanderers プラネテス



The Greek word ΠΛΑΝΗΤΕΣ, which forms the title of this anime, means "wanderers". It is the word applied by the ancient Greeks to the "stars" (or so they seemed) which weren't fixed in the night sky, but wandered. This is how the modern English word "planets" derived. The anime deals with the situations that a futuristic society faces in the ending of the 21st century when space flight is common but there are still many unsolved societal problems such as global conflict and capitalistic exploitation. It is really a very deeply philosophical work that goes beyond the obvious simplistic anime to become a rewarding adult experience. The main characters are company workers that spend their time getting rid of "space debris" or literary... garbage! A very resourceful parallel.

Ulysses 31







A long time ago there used to be this cartoon that aired on Greek TV called Ulysses 31. It was the story of a descendant of the Homeric Ulysses that travels the universe in his spaceship in search of a way back to Earth. It was great viewing and had very good designs for that time. Solar Sailing!






Solar Sails are the lightest and most delicate of reflective films. They are enormous, for the way they propel the spacecraft is by actually catching the sun's rays. The light from a star such as the sun actually has a very very small force it can exert. In space there is enough solar light pressure to actually move objects. It is a gradual effect, but it builds up with time. Eventually a spacecraft can get moving pretty fast. There have already been designs of real solar sails that have been built by scientists around the world. In science fiction the Solar Sailer of Count Dooku is probalby the best known craft of this type, followed by the Bajoran Lightship.
